Main Switch (Feeder): This is the primary isolation device for the entire distribution board. It allows the user to manually cut off all incoming electrical power to the board, which is crucial for safety during maintenance or in an emergency.
Breakers (Circuit Breakers): Circuit breakers are automatic electrical switches designed to protect an electrical circuit from damage caused by overcurrent or short circuit. They interrupt the current flow when a fault is detected.
Earth Leakage (Residual Current Device - RCD / Earth Leakage Circuit Breaker - ELCB): An earth leakage device is a critical safety component that detects small imbalances in current between the live and neutral wires. If current leaks to earth (e.g., through a person touching a faulty appliance), it quickly trips to cut off the power, preventing severe electric shock.
Earth Bar: This is a common terminal block within the distribution board where all the earth wires from the incoming supply and all outgoing circuits are connected. It ensures that all metallic parts of appliances and the electrical system are safely grounded.
Neutral Bar: This is a common terminal block where all the neutral wires from the incoming supply and all outgoing circuits are connected. It provides a common return path for the current from all connected loads back to the power source.
